The incidence of the neoplasm is twice as much in blacks as in whites. This is not known to be associated or found more frequently with any other disease or condition. However the enzyme involved (tyrosine kinase) is also involved in other malignancies. Malignancies either associated with or thought to be associated with activated tyrosine kinase enzymes include hypereosinophilic syndrome, systemic mastocytosis, chronic myelomonocytic leukaemia and dermatofibrosarcoma protuberans.
